Knife Horror in Brixton: Man Stabbed to Death Outside Holland & Barrett
Fatal Stabbing Shuts Down Brixton Road
The A23 Brixton Road has been sealed off between Acre Lane and Atlantic Road after a brutal stabbing on Wednesday night. Armed police swooped on the scene at around 8.30pm following reports a man had been repeatedly stabbed outside the Holland & Barrett health store.
Victim Dies Despite Emergency Efforts
Paramedics and doctors from the London Ambulance Service and London Air Ambulance rushed to help the victim. Despite desperate first aid attempts, the man, believed to be in his early 20s, was pronounced dead at the scene by 8.45pm.
His injuries were described as life-changing before he died. Police had to push back a large crowd gathered nearby.
Investigation Underway, Suspect Arrested
The Metropolitan Police confirmed officers were called at 8.18pm to an assault near Brixton Underground Station. A man was quickly arrested on suspicion of causing grievous bodily harm. A crime scene remains in place as detectives from the Specialist Crime Command probe the fatal attack.
A spokesman said, “The victim’s next of kin have been informed and are being supported. A post-mortem will take place in due course.”
